Our Biohazard & Crime Scene Cleanup Services in Dinuba

Trauma & Unattended Death Cleanup

This is the call no one wants to make. When an unattended death happens in a Dinuba home, time is not on your side. Fluids seep into sub-floor voids, under slab edges, and into drywall within hours. In older slab-on-grade homes common around East Kern Street and the neighborhoods west of Alta, there’s often no vapor barrier to stop that contamination from wicking upward. We remove affected materials, not just wipe them down, and we disinfect with hospital-grade agents registered for bloodborne pathogen cleanup. We’ve done this dozens of times in Tulare County homes, and we treat your family with the same respect we’d want for ours.

Crime Scene Cleanup

After law enforcement releases a scene, the property is still yours to deal with. Blood, bodily fluids, fingerprint dust, and tear gas residue all require different cleaning approaches. In Dinuba, where older homes have minimal sub-floor sealing, a surface cleanup that looks fine can leave contamination active beneath the floor. We run negative-air setups with XPOWER units to contain what we’re disturbing, remove the affected materials, and verify the space is actually clean, not just visually clear. Dealing with the aftermath of violence is hard enough without wondering if the cleanup was thorough.

Hoarding Cleanup

Hoarding situations in Dinuba bring a unique challenge: the dust. Months or years of accumulated material in a closed-up home means heavy particulate load, and in this valley, that particulate often contains Coccidioides spores from the surrounding agricultural land. Our crews wear N95 respirators during any dust-generating work, not as a precaution, but as standard practice for this area. We sort salvageable items from debris, coordinate disposal, and clean the underlying structure. We’ve helped families reclaim homes near Roosevelt Elementary and out toward the raisin vineyards, and we do it without judgment. Just work.

Blood & Bodily Fluid Cleanup

Whether from an injury, a medical event, or a crime, blood and bodily fluids are biohazards that can’t be handled with household cleaners. In Dinuba’s older pier-and-beam homes, fluids that reach the crawl space can create odor and pathogen issues that linger for months if not properly addressed. We remove contaminated flooring, drywall, and insulation, disinfect the affected framing, and in cases where fluids penetrated the sub-floor, we recommend and perform full crawl-space encapsulation. A wiped-down surface shouldn’t be the end of the story. Our Biohazard & Crime Scene Cleanup team documents every step with photos and moisture readings, so you know what was found and what was done.

Common Biohazard & Crime Scene Cleanup Problems We See in Dinuba Homes

  • Valley Fever exposure during demolition. Dinuba sits on alkaline valley soil that harbors Coccidioides immitis spores. Any cleanup that disturbs soil, foundation debris, or heavily dusty materials can aerosolize those spores. Crews trained elsewhere often skip respiratory protection. We don’t. N95 or better is standard on any dust-generating demo in the 93618.
  • Tule fog humidity reactivating contamination. From November through February, the fog season keeps ground-level humidity near 100% for weeks. Porous materials that were superficially cleaned but not removed stay damp behind walls and under slab edges, and odor and microbial growth come back. We dry to spec and remove what can’t be dried.
  • Older slab-on-grade homes hiding fluids. Dinuba’s residential core is dominated by 1940s-1970s agricultural-worker housing, much of it slab-on-grade or minimal pier-and-beam with no vapor barriers. Blood or bodily fluids that reach the sub-floor can wick upward through concrete. Surface-only cleaning never works here.
  • Original galvanized supply lines complicating cleanup. The hard, mineral-laden water in Dinuba corrodes galvanized pipes from the inside. When a water loss event accompanies a biohazard situation, we often find failing pipes behind the contamination. We coordinate the pipe replacement so the cleanup doesn’t reopen exposed debris.

Pricing for Biohazard & Crime Scene Cleanup in Dinuba, CA

Here’s what Dinuba homeowners can expect to pay. A straightforward blood cleanup in a single room runs $800-$1,500. Trauma or unattended death cleanup typically lands between $1,800 and $6,500, depending on how far fluids traveled and what materials need removal. Hoarding cleanup ranges $2,000-$10,000+ based on volume. Infectious disease disinfection of a whole home runs $1,200-$3,500. Tear gas or chemical cleanup starts around $1,500. What moves the number: square footage affected, sub-floor penetration, whether a crawl space needs encapsulation, and disposal fees.
